What is PLLuM AI and What is Its Origin?
PLLuM AI (Polish Large Language Model) is an artificial intelligence model developed by Poland’s National Research Institute for Artificial Intelligence (NASK), in collaboration with the University of Warsaw and other technological research centers.
The project was born out of the need for an advanced language model that could accurately understand Polish nuancesand compete with models from OpenAI and Google, without relying on foreign platforms. In a statement, Dr. Marek Kozłowski, lead researcher of the project, explained:
“Existing AI models do not fully capture the complexities of the Polish language or its cultural context. Our goal with PLLuM AI is to fill this gap and provide a more accurate and secure alternative for Polish businesses and government institutions.” (NASK, 2024).
PLLuM AI was developed with a commitment to open-source principles and transparency. It was trained on a vast dataset of Polish texts, ranging from classic literature to contemporary news and social media posts. This ensures that the model can understand both formal and informal language, making it highly useful for business applications, government institutions, and daily communication.
Key Features of PLLuM AI
PLLuM AI stands out from other language models due to several key characteristics:
1. Optimized Training for Polish
Unlike GPT-4 or Gemini, which are trained in multiple languages, PLLuM AI is exclusively focused on Polish. A study from the University of Warsaw suggests that multilingual models often reduce accuracy in minority languages due to an imbalanced data distribution (Uniwersytet Warszawski, 2023).
2. Open-Source and Accessible
While models like ChatGPT (OpenAI) or Claude (Anthropic) are proprietary and commercially restricted, PLLuM AI embraces transparency. Its code and training data are open-source, allowing researchers, businesses, and developers to improve or adapt it to their needs (NASK, 2024).
3. Focus on Local Data
One of the major challenges with international LLMs is that their training data is heavily dominated by English. PLLuM AI was trained using 100% Polish-language texts, ensuring more precise and culturally relevant responses for Polish users.
4. Privacy and Security
Many European businesses have raised concerns about privacy in models like ChatGPT, which store and analyze user data. PLLuM AI provides greater control over data privacy, making it an attractive option for government institutions and organizations handling sensitive information.
Professor Piotr Nowak, a cybersecurity expert at the Gdańsk University of Technology, warns:
“Using AI models hosted on foreign servers can pose a security risk for government institutions. A local solution like PLLuM AI offers greater control over data privacy and storage.” (Polska Akademia Nauk, 2023).

PLLuM AI vs. GPT-4 (OpenAI)
GPT-4 remains superior in terms of raw power and versatility, but PLLuM AI excels in accuracy and understanding of Polish, offering a specialized advantage.
PLLuM AI vs. Mistral (France)
Mistral AI, a French-based open-source AI initiative, shares PLLuM AI’s commitment to transparency. However, Mistral focuses on multiple European languages, whereas PLLuM AI is tailored exclusively for Polish.
PLLuM AI vs. LLaMA 3 (Meta)
LLaMA 3 is another open-source model, but Meta does not prioritize minority languages like Polish. This gives PLLuM AI a clear advantage in linguistic precision.
